Compacted graphite iron - A material solution for modern diesel engine cylinder blocks and heads

The demands for improved fuel economy, performance and emissions continue to pose challenges for engine designers and the materials they choose. This is particularly true in the rapidly growing commercial vehicle sector in India. As road infrastructure improves, and as the need for goods transportation and personal mobility increases, fleet owners will respond by demanding state-of-the-art heavy-duty diesel engines that can carry heavier payloads while providing optimal fuel efficiency. Based on the European experience, the primary path to achieving improved engine performance is to increase the Peak Firing Pressure (P) in the combustion chamber. In max the European commercial vehicle sector, P has increased max from approximately 180 bar in 1999 to 220~240 bar in 2007.
